
In a recent discussion surrounding the functionality and potential vulnerabilities of the Lightning Network, industry expert Shell has put forth a compelling argument asserting that the network is not “helplessly broken” as some critics suggest. Instead, Shell emphasizes that the Lightning Network is fixable and suggests a different framing to the ongoing debate about its resilience, particularly in the context of quantum computing. This perspective comes at a time when the crypto community is grappling with the implications of quantum advancements and their possible impacts on blockchain technology.
The Lightning Network has been a pivotal solution for Bitcoin scalability since its inception, designed to enable faster transactions and lower fees. However, as quantum computing technology progresses, concerns have risen regarding the security of cryptographic methods that underpin networks like Lightning. Critics have voiced fears that quantum capabilities could potentially compromise transaction security, leading to calls for urgent reassessments of the network's architecture. Shell's recent statements aim to pivot the conversation from one of despair to a more constructive dialogue about enhancements and solutions.
This discourse is significant for the market as it reflects a broader concern about the sustainability of blockchain technologies in the face of rapid technological advancements. If the Lightning Network can be improved and fortified against emerging threats, it would not only bolster confidence among users but also enhance Bitcoin's viability as a currency for everyday transactions. A stronger, more reliable Lightning Network could lead to increased adoption and usage, ultimately benefiting the entire cryptocurrency ecosystem.
Reactions within the industry have been mixed, with some experts agreeing with Shell's optimistic framing while others remain skeptical about the feasibility of making the necessary adjustments. Some believe that while the network may have vulnerabilities, the innovative nature of the crypto community will likely lead to effective solutions. Others caution that the discussion surrounding quantum threats requires serious attention, as the implications could alter the landscape of digital finance.
Looking ahead, the key question remains: what specific changes can be implemented to shore up the Lightning Network's defenses? As discussions continue, industry participants are likely to explore potential upgrades and new technologies that could mitigate quantum risks. The outcome of this debate will not only affect the Lightning Network but could also set important precedents for how the crypto space addresses emerging threats posed by advancements in technology.
